Lépésről lépésre

  1. The warm welcome: Meet your pro graffiti artist at the designated Machala spot and get a quick intro to the history of street art.
  2. Safety first: Suit up in our provided overalls, masks, and gloves to keep the paint on the wall and off your clothes!
  3. Spray can basics: Learn how to hold the can, swap nozzles (caps), and control the pressure for different effects.
  4. Tagging techniques: Start with the basics by practicing your own 'tag' or signature on a practice board.
  5. The master plan: Sketch out your design idea on paper or directly on the wall using light 'ghost lines'.
  6. Filling and fading: Learn how to fill large areas with vibrant colour and create smooth gradients and fades.
  7. Outlining and details: Add the 'pop' to your piece with sharp outlines, highlights, and 3D shadows.
  8. The grand reveal: Step back, snap some photos of your masterpiece, and celebrate your new skills with the group!

Reaching Your Machala Workshop

Machala does not have a main railway station; most intercity travel is by bus. The city's main bus terminal serves as a central hub for arrivals from other parts of Ecuador, including Guayaquil to the north and Loja to the south. From the bus terminal, local taxis or buses can take you to your workshop location.

For those travelling by car, Machala is well-connected by major roads such as the E25, which runs north-south through the country, linking it to Guayaquil and the coast. Parking availability will depend on the specific workshop venue, but options are generally available within the city. The nearest airport for commercial flights is Santa Rosa Airport (ETR), serving regional destinations. For international arrivals, Guayaquil's José Joaquín de Olmedo International Airport (GYE) is the main gateway, with onward bus connections to Machala.
